New features and enhancements in GT280R009-02
firmware
The following enhancements are in the GT280R009-02 firmware:
● FMW-36573—Added recovery features for data unavailable or data loss (DU/DL) conditions if the pluggable authentication
module (PAM) and BLPT are corrupted in the firmware, instead of providing recovery firmware.
● FMW-38636—Added support for DHD logs.
● FMW-39136—Updated the FTP help text for DHD drive logs.
● FMW-40539—Updated code for uploading a WPA certificate, key and WPA CA certificate, and viewing a list of uploaded
WPA certificates.
Fixed issues in GT280R009-02 firmware
The following issues are fixed in GT280R009-02 firmware:
NOTE:
The fixed issues in the ME4 Series firmware are cumulative. The latest release of the ME4 Series firmware contains
all the fixed issues from previous releases of the firmware.
Table 2. Fixed alert and reporting issues
Issue Description
FMW-36644 The volume and pool statistics in CloudIQ are incorrect when data is sampled while a user is not logged into
PowerVault Manager.
FMW-38568 The severity of the alert that is generated when a CloudIQ upload failure event occurs has been changed
from Error to Informational.
Table 3. Fixed security issues
Issue Description
FMW-39192 Disabled the weak cipher DHE-RSA-AES256-SHA.
FMW-39193 Disabled weak MAC algorithms.
FMW-39287 Added patch for CVE-2004-0230.
FMW-40009 Added a fix for CVE-2020-14416.
FMW-40010 Upgraded OpenSSH to 8.4p1 for CVE-2020-14145.
FMW-42419 Added a fix for CVE-2019-5747 and CVE-2018-20679.
FMW-42430 Added Pure-FTPd patches to fix CVE-2011-1575 and CVE-2011-0418.
